Introduction

When I looked for articles about XPStyle Toolbar in WTL, I noticed that there is only version of MFC. Because I am doing my project in WTL, I needed to find some good MFC sample so that I can convert it into WTL version. Thanks to Bruno Podetti, I found out that his code sample pretty much nicely fits my needs.

Although Bruno Podetti has done several brilliant jobs, I paid attention to XPStyle Toolbar only because I did not have enough time to do it.

Implementation is so simple, that you folks can catch up easily.

  • Updated: Mar 15, 2004 Application at XP Platform :: background color modified, hot status image drawing routine modified, making subclassing simpler.
  • Updated: Mar 23, 2004 Modified for XP Platform :: ToolTip problem solved.
  • Updated: Apr 6, 2004 - Added MenuBar and StatusBar Feature, Combined with the XPStyle ToolBar.

Codes - such as menubar, status bar - are taken from other articles in CodeProject.

MenuBar was taken from the MenuXP (in WTL) source on CodeProject, and XPStyle StatusBar was taken from source in CodeProject and I modified it a bit.
